Course Description

A survey of the Anatolian cultures from the prehistoric times to the end of the Byzantine Empire. Styles, their relations, influences and continuity in the Hittite, Urartian, Ancient Greek, Roman and Byzantine architectures. Examples of religious, representative and public buildings within the context of their social and cultural frame. Painting, sculpture and minor arts, their relations with architecture. Construction, plan types and architectural theories. Buildings of special importance in the process of architectural development.
